An error in the implementation of this check meant that the result of a previous check to confirm that certificates in the chain are valid CA certificates was overwritten. This effectively bypasses the check that non-CA certificates must not be able to issue other certificates,” the OpenSSL Project explained in its advisory. The second vulnerability, tracked as CVE-2021-3449 and discovered by employees of telecoms giant Nokia, involves sending a specially crafted renegotiation ClientHello message from a client, and it can be exploited for denial-of-service (DoS) attacks. “If a TLSv1.2 renegotiation ClientHello omits the signature_algorithms extension (where it was present in the initial ClientHello), but includes a signature_algorithms_cert extension then a NULL pointer dereference will result, leading to a crash and a denial of service attack,” reads the description of this vulnerability. Servers running OpenSSL 1.1.1 are affected by CVE-2021-3449 if they have TLS 1.2 and renegotiation enabled — this is the default configuration.
